**Q: What happens if the Nightglass backfill scheduler misses a window?**

If a nightly backfill window is missed, Nightglass queues the job for the next idle slot rather than running immediately, to avoid contention with morning ETL loads. Release managers can force a run from the Bridleton ops console, but only after confirming the upstream snapshot is sealed. If the scheduler's state store becomes corrupted, restore it from the weekly export before forcing anything. To unlock the restore flow, enter the recovery passphrase shown below.

unlock words, tahag-fahog: quenath-prawyn

TICKET-2093: Configuration drift in the Lexiharvest translation-string extraction script. The nightly run on the Ostrel build hosts is using an outdated locale allowlist and a stale source-glob pattern, so new strings from the checkout flow are silently skipped. Two hosts were patched by hand last sprint and never reconciled. Please audit all four build hosts, remove local overrides, and restore the canonical settings. For reference, the canonical configuration is as follows.

service settings:
ralael:
  pin: 7453
  tenant: zorath
  seal: seal_087806e4
  metrics_host: metrics.ralael.paliqworks.example
  standby_team: fraath
  escalation: praok-istiel
  nonce: 10e083

**Ticket: Signature check failing on TextWrangle uploads**

Hey, quick one for review: the encoding sniffer in TextWrangle now normalizes BOM-stripped UTF-16 files before hashing, which is why the old signatures stopped matching. I've re-signed the detection bundle and updated the verify step in CI. Should be a small diff. The new deploy artifact validates against the key below.

signing key of yahog-hawif = bky4_U9Eo

// Dark-mode support in the Lumenfall admin dashboard.
// Plugin authors: do not hardcode colors. Resolve tokens through the
// ThemeBridge client below; it returns the active palette and listens
// for scheme changes so your panels flip without a reload.
// Contrast ratios are enforced server-side — submissions that bypass
// tokens fail review. Initialize the client once per plugin, at mount,
// never per render. The client authenticates against the internal
// ThemeBridge service. Use the key that follows.

API key for hagug-kajof: vxb4-HrJ9